PHP domdocment操作XML文件
php有很多的编辑器来解析创建操作XML文件,现在讲解下DOMDocument是如何解析及操作XML文件的。
首先创建一个xml文件,代码如下
$doc=new DOMDocument(); if($doc->load('1.xml')){ $root=$doc->documentElement; $content=$root->getElementsByTagName('content'); foreach($content as $key =>$value){ if($summary=$value->getElementsByTagName('summary')&& $summary!=null){ //$value->removeChild($summary); //echo $summary[]->nodeValue; foreach($summary as $var=>$result){ if($value->removeChild($result)){ echo '删除content下的summary成功'; }else{ echo '删除失败'; } //echo $result->nodeValue; } }else{ echo 'content下未找到summary节点'; } } $doc->save('1.xml'); }